html, body {width: 100%; height: 100%; margin: 0; background: #ddd;  text-align: center}
body, p, td, th {font: normal normal 8pt/12pt Lucida Sans Unicode, Lucida Grande, Verdana, Arial}
p {margin: 0 0 8pt}
img {border: 0}
td, th {vertical-align: top}
select {font: normal normal 8pt Lucida Sans Unicode, Lucida Grande, Verdana, Arial}
ul {list-style-type:none; padding:0px; margin:0 0 8pt;}
li {background-image:url(images/li1.png); background-repeat:no-repeat; background-position:0px 5px; padding-left:14px;}
li li {background-image:url(images/li2.png); padding-left:24px}
a {text-decoration: none; color: #E2007A}
a:hover {color: #E2007A}
h1 {font-size: 14pt; line-height: 14pt; margin: 0 0 2pt}
h2 {font-size: 12pt; line-height: 15pt; margin: 12pt 0 4pt}
h3 {font-size: 12pt; line-height: 14pt}
h4 {font-size: 10pt}
h5 {font-size: 8pt; color: #999; margin-top: 10pt; margin-bottom: 2pt}
span.more {color: #E2007A}
#main {width: 950px; margin: auto; margin-top: 50px; text-align: left; background: #fff}
#banner {width: 100%; height: 138px; background: #fff url(images/banner_main.png) no-repeat}
#banner table {float: right; width: 230px; margin: 20pt 20pt 0 0; color: #666}
#banner td.col1 {width: 28%; text-align: right}
#banner td.col2 {width: 60%}
#banner td.col3 {width: 12%}
#nav {width: 100%; background: #333;}
#search {text-align: right; height: 45px; padding: 10px 40px; background: #fff url(images/bg_search_main.png) no-repeat top right}
#search img {vertical-align: middle}
#search input {height: 12pt; vertical-align: middle; border: 1px solid #999}
#content {width: 100%; min-height: 450px; background: url(images/bg_main.png) no-repeat bottom right}
#footer {height: 20px; background: #E9E9E9; color: #666; text-align: right; padding:0 20px}
#footer a {color: #666; text-decoration: none}
#footer a:hover {text-decoration: underline}
.top {height: 45px; min-height: 45px; padding: 0 10px; display: table-cell; vertical-align: bottom}
.top h1 {margin:0}
.top h2 {margin:0}
.inner {padding: 0 10px}
.yellowbar {border-top: 5px solid #F29400}
.pinkbar {border-top: 5px solid #E2007A}
.redbar {border-top: 5px solid #E20031}
#leftcol {width: 280px; padding: 0; float: left}
#leftcol div.theme {width: 264px; background: #000; margin-bottom: 30px}
#leftcol div.theme img {border: 0}
#leftcol div.theme img.arrow {height: 10px; width: 10px; background: #fff; margin: 0 5px; vertical-align: middle}
#leftcol div.theme a {color: #fff; text-decoration: none; line-height: 8pt}
#leftcol div.theme a:hover {color: #F29400; text-decoration: none}
#leftcol div.theme a:hover img.arrow {background: #F29400}
#leftcol div.vernieuw a:hover {color: #E2007A; text-decoration: none}
#leftcol div.vernieuw a:hover img.arrow {background: #E2007A}
#leftcol div.excellent a:hover {color: #E20031; text-decoration: none}
#leftcol div.excellent a:hover img.arrow {background: #E20031}
#midcol {width: 345px; padding:0 0 60px; float: left}
#midcol img.left {float: left; margin: 0 10px 10px 0; border-bottom: 5px solid #F29400}
#midcol img.right {float: right; margin: 0 0 10px 10px; border-bottom: 5px solid #F29400}
#rightcol {width: 325px; padding: 0; float: left}
#rightcol h2 {padding-bottom: 1px}
#rightcol .top {display: table; height: 30px; min-height: 30px; #position: relative; z-index:0; padding-left: 20px}
#rightcol .top h2 {#position: absolute;  #bottom: 0%;display: table-cell; vertical-align: bottom;z-index:-1;}
#rightcol p {margin: 8pt 0 0; color: #999}
#rightcol a {color: #333; text-decoration: none}
#rightcol div.pinkbar a {color: #E2007A}
#rightcol div.inner {padding-left: 20px}
.pos1 {margin-bottom: 10pt; margin-top: 12px; padding: 0 30px 0 55px; min-height: 150px; height: auto !important; height: 150px; background: #fff url(images/bg_pos_1.png) no-repeat top right}
.pos2 {margin-bottom: 10pt; padding: 0 30px 0 55px; min-height: 150px; height: auto !important; height: 150px; background: #fff url(images/bg_pos_2.png) no-repeat top right}
.pos3 {padding: 0 30px 0 55px; min-height: 150px; height: auto !important; height: 150px; background: #fff url(images/bg_pos_3.png) no-repeat top right}
#rightcol div.arrow {width: 40px; height: 50px; float: right;}
#spacer {height: 150px}
div.entry a {color: #000000}
div.entry h4 {margin-bottom: 1pt}
